QR vs Non-QR
Q: What’s the difference between QR and non-QR?
A: QR links to a private profile with detailed medical and emergency information you can update anytime. Printed on the products are clear, visible details at a glance (name, allergies, conditions, emergency contact). Non-QR shows the same visible details without access to a detailed profile.

Personalisation – What to Include
Q: What information should I add?
A: Name, emergency contacts (3 recommended), allergies, medical conditions, medications, and any communication or safety notes (e.g., “non-verbal,” “epipen in bag”).
Q: Can I update details later?
A: Yes for QR—edit the profile and the QR reflects the latest details. Non-QR items need a new order if details change.

Sizes & Visibility
Q: 5cm vs 8cm—what’s the difference?
A: 5cm is light and compact (great for children’s bags and smaller items). 8cm increases readability and visibility from a distance—ideal for prams, mobility aids, and shared care environments.

Troubleshooting & Scanning
Q: My QR won’t scan—what should I try?
A: Clean the surface, ensure good lighting, and hold the phone 15–30cm away. If a case or glare blocks it, adjust the angle.
Q: My synthetic sticker is lifting—how do I fix it?
A: Re-clean and fully dry the surface; press firmly from centre outwards. For textured surfaces, consider a timber tag instead.
